We are seeking a Food Technologist to join a growing Research and Development team and support the successful development of innovative food products from concept through commercialization. This is an excellent opportunity for a recent graduate in Food Science Biology Chemistry Nutrition Microbiology Biochemistry or a related scientific discipline to begin a career in food manufacturing. The role offers hands-on experience in new product development ingredient sourcing procurement supplier management food safety regulatory documentation and cross-functional collaboration with Research and Development Quality Manufacturing and Supply Chain teams.
Responsibilities:
Support new product development initiatives by sourcing raw materials ingredients and packaging components for research and commercialization projects.
Identify evaluate and compare ingredients based on functionality quality cost availability nutritional profile and regulatory compliance.
Obtain supplier pricing product specifications Certificates of Analysis (COAs) technical documentation samples and minimum order quantities.
Build and maintain productive relationships with domestic and international ingredient suppliers and manufacturers.
Assist with purchasing activities procurement processes supplier communications and sourcing documentation.
Maintain accurate ingredient supplier and purchasing information within ERP systems and related business applications.
Review technical documentation ingredient specifications and COAs to ensure compliance with quality food safety and regulatory requirements.
Monitor ingredient availability market trends pricing fluctuations and emerging ingredient innovations to support sourcing decisions.
Research new ingredients alternative suppliers and sourcing opportunities using technical resources scientific literature and AI-powered research tools.
Collaborate with Research and Development Quality Assurance Regulatory Affairs Manufacturing Purchasing and Supply Chain teams to support successful product launches.
Assist with supplier qualification activities supplier documentation management and vendor record maintenance.
Identify opportunities to improve sourcing efficiency procurement workflows inventory management and supplier performance.
Support additional purchasing procurement and product development projects as assigned.
